Type
ORACLE
Validation date
2023-05-26 17:35: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.06042,
    "usd": 0.06479
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001030B70B0AFE8D4525A17F2AC661744BA67AD32619F88A6E5D9E284FDB056FA47

Previous signature

7C00C846850F013881DBE9117F6B058A6CA03693A067F516EC5F774DC7D841A6A796DA8E9C61159894B0783DDDDF5E5088999F1CF3A60C3CAAF431E7FEA1B80F

Origin signature

3045022037A96DDF8E79DE4B76E5B7A6E1D00B12677B9045F52217156C61EA8D823770BB022100B45CBCE828FE4D749BF6B2D2777862D3D2E9E0826D73A90197FA8D769ECB952D

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

0058F76D1828A70DA842BE59A1148B5C1BDC9E3B043273A08D6B94D305078BD27A

Coordinator signature

2AB065236C35854D1B4FD94DD1050309C9128F46A7E835E024B0A9E79A9D51A9307117CBAE579ACE081FAE2C13BCEF65EF5A712F4954CEAFC5307A845C73450E

Validator #1 public key

0001936CCE1295F6988DB49825C6CDE26CF96AC12657C56CA7AC06C1D4C98E99E9D4

Validator #1 signature

B729E188E50021F98791774DBAD531CD019DE44E3FF4AEF1CF7E55E5636229B4C101BC907E7F3576FC38DA9F3564836610B4472E70BFD50EC49346663495E809

Validator #2 public key

00016BD1443F1CD524796698001AE001C31DBC438FEE3DEC41D74C61D37A1271DB39

Validator #2 signature

9EF298135DD71A43D446187CEDF0FCEC73A74E1D48E0B894EAE78928C7ED67EB1EE7933D87C3352C24108239CF72773A0E1D2E3F4E991E92280C1C7AF1AE8803